Transaction 43bd5115acd2e989070b1d1e031c6319880130e53f736afda8cb79113206ba11
1 Input
2 Outputs
- 43bd5115acd2e989070b1d1e031c6319880130e53f736afda8cb79113206ba11:0
- 43bd5115acd2e989070b1d1e031c6319880130e53f736afda8cb79113206ba11:1
value 5326
address 19BUWTCCRyiAKEXSNQGoMwewJi5aoMSpK6
value 7350000
address 3823anTrM5o48mtD6s56xHbCipZ4xRYH98